prometheus
文章平均质量分 57
prometheus 使用的笔记
净夜凡尘
初入的小白,倚天而上
展开
-
prometheus 远程存储
Prometheus的本地存储设计可以减少其自身运维和管理的复杂度,同时能够满足大部分用户监控规模的需求。但是本地存储也意味着Prometheus无法持久化数据,无法存储大量历史数据,同时也无法灵活扩展和迁移。为了保持Prometheus的简单性,Prometheus并没有尝试在自身中解决以上问题,而是通过定义两个标准接口(remote_write/remote_read),让用户可以基于这两个接口对接将数据保存到任意第三方的存储服务中,这种方式在Promthues中称为Remote Storage。..原创 2022-06-07 16:44:38 · 1813 阅读 · 0 评论 -
prometheus 报警规则
prometheus 报警规则Prometheus 报警我们一遍都会配合Alertmanager来使用。从Prometheus server端接收到alerts后,会基于PromQL的告警规则分析数据,如果满足PromQL定义的规则,则会产生一条告警,并发送告警信息到Alertmanager,Alertmanager则是根据配置处理告警信息并发送。最近的我在github 上看到一个这样的仓库: awesome-prometheus-alerts,也非常荣幸的告诉各位,这个仓库是提供Promethe原创 2022-05-30 13:36:13 · 3451 阅读 · 0 评论 -
使用kube-prometheus部署k8s监控(最新版)
为了方便大家使用prometheus,Coreos出了提供了一个Operator,而为了方便大家一站式的监控方案就有了项目kube-prometheus是一个脚本项目,它主要使用jsonnet写成,其作用呢就是模板+参数然后渲染出yaml文件集,主要是作用是提供一个开箱即用的监控栈,用于kubernetes集群的监控和应用程序的监控。这个项目主要包括以下软件栈:Prometheus Operator的架构图图片来源:https://raw.githubusercontent.com/prometheus原创 2021-09-23 14:59:22 · 6503 阅读 · 18 评论 -
grafana - influxdb可视化 k6 输出
grafana-InfluxDB可视化k6拉取代码git clone https://gitee.com/glnp/docker-case.git# 切换目录cd docker-case/prometheus-grafana/desc/grafana-influxdb-k6启动服务# 启动 grafana 和 influxdbdocker-compose up -d influxdb grafana# 运行 k6 执行测试 jsdocker-compose run \-v $PWD原创 2021-09-22 15:31:33 · 508 阅读 · 2 评论 -
9.进程监控(process_exporter)
文章目录安装process编写配置文件制作systemd 管理修改prometheus添加模板官方地址:https://github.com/ncabatoff/process-exporter安装processcd /opt/plg/toolswget https://github.com/ncabatoff/process-exporter/releases/download/v0.5.0/process-exporter-0.5.0.linux-amd64.tar.gztar -xvf pr原创 2021-04-18 12:19:08 · 1198 阅读 · 0 评论 -
8.Alertmanager监控报警
文章目录Alertmanager 概述部署Alertmanager组件1.下载 alertmanager2.systemd 管理3.新建alertmanager.yml报警通知文件4.创建企业微信的消息模版5.配置报警规则主机监控规则文件容器监控规则文件redis监控规则文件服务停止监控规则6.修改prometheusalertmanager 下载地址:https://github.com/prometheus/alertmanager/releasesAlertmanager 概述Alertman原创 2021-04-18 12:13:50 · 778 阅读 · 0 评论 -
7.监控open隧道(open隧道_exporter)
文章目录1.安装go环境2.安装openvpn_exporter3.设置OpenVPN服务器状态日志文件的路径4.编译成openvpn_exporter5.修改prometheus6.添加模版7.systemd启动go下载地址: https://golang.org/dl/openvpn_exporter下载地址:https://github.com/kumina/openvpn_exporter/releases1.安装go环境wget https://golang.org/dl/go1.15.2原创 2021-04-18 11:24:38 · 1336 阅读 · 0 评论 -
6.监控nginx(nginx_vts_exporter)
文章目录一.介绍二.添加nginx-module-vts三.安装nginx-vts-exporter四.systemd管理启动五.修改prometheus六.添加模板github地址:https://github.com/vozlt/nginx-module-vts下载地址:https://github.com/vozlt/nginx-module-vts/releases#nginx-vts-exportergithub地址:https://github.com/hnlq715/nginx-vts原创 2021-04-18 11:17:45 · 1383 阅读 · 10 评论 -
5.监控mongodb(mongodb_exporter)
文章目录1.下载并授权2.启动并指定端口3.systemd启动4.修改prometheus 配置文件5.导入模板github地址:https://github.com/percona/mongodb_exporter下载地址:https://github.com/percona/mongodb_exporter/releases1.下载并授权mkdir -p /opt/plg/mongodb_exporter cd /opt/plg/tools"这里注意一下,新版本的mongodb_export原创 2021-04-18 11:10:40 · 6089 阅读 · 16 评论 -
4.监控redis(redis_exporter)
文章目录1.安装exporter2.systemd启动3.添加模板官网下载:https://github.com/oliver006/redis_exporter/releasesgithub地址: https://github.com/oliver006/redis_exporter1.安装exportercd /opt/plg/toolswget https://github.com/oliver006/redis_exporter/releases/download/v1.17.1/redi原创 2021-04-18 11:00:21 · 500 阅读 · 0 评论 -
3.监控linux(node_exporter)
文章目录1.安装Node_Exporter2.运行node exporter:3.Node Exporter收集监控数据4.可视化监控数据5.systemd启动官网地址:https://prometheus.io/download/#node_exporter1.安装Node_Exportercd /opt/toolswget https://github.com/prometheus/node_exporter/releases/download/v1.1.1/node_exporter-1.1.原创 2021-04-18 10:55:30 · 191 阅读 · 0 评论 -
2.grafana安装
文章目录下载二进制包部署后台启动官网下载地址:https://grafana.com/grafana/download?edition=oss&platform=linux下载二进制包部署cd /opt/toolshttps://grafana.com/grafana/download?edition=oss&platform=linuxtar -zxvf grafana-7.4.3.linux-amd64.tar.gzmv grafana-7.4.3 ../grafanacd原创 2021-03-07 15:21:16 · 284 阅读 · 0 评论 -
1.prometheus安装
文章目录下载启动systemd 管理启动官网地址 https://prometheus.io/download/下载mkdir -p /opt/plg/tools && cd /opt/plg/toolswget https://github.com/prometheus/prometheus/releases/download/v2.25.0/prometheus-2.25.0.linux-amd64.tar.gztar xvfz prometheus-*.tar.gzmv p原创 2021-03-07 15:13:15 · 94 阅读 · 0 评论 -
二进制安装PLG日志服务
文章目录一.下载二进制文件安装解压工具解压授权grafana 安装二.下载配置文件,修改并开机自启修改配置文件开启syslog日志systemd 管理服务下载loki-linux-amd64.zip 和 promtail-linux-amd64.zip grafana 使用yum安装loki官方下载地址:https://github.com/grafana/loki/releaseshttps://grafana.com/grafana/download 配置文件官网https://grafa原创 2021-03-07 15:08:07 · 246 阅读 · 0 评论